Californian child protection services are 100 percent behind Octomom Nadya Suleman’s new porn and stripping career according to the financially struggling single mother. After filing for bankruptcy in April, Suleman has appeared in an erotic solo video, posed topless and made personal appearances at strip clubs and alleges full backing for her attempts to provide for her family. ‘They’re on my side–they’re supporters,’ Suleman told FoxNews.com in an interview. ‘It’s ironic. Once I talked with a CPS worker in regards to the adult stuff, she was like, ‘Are you really doing that?’ Well, it’s not illegal. More power to you!’
